## Escalation: leaked file descriptors

If your plugin is suspected in a descriptor leak on the Corvel host runtime, first confirm with the built-in `fd-audit` command and capture its output. Leaks under 200 descriptors per hour are logged but not escalated; above that threshold, the runtime will throttle your plugin automatically. Do not attempt to restart the host process yourself — that masks the evidence we need. Attach your audit output, plugin version, and a rough timeline. Then send the whole bundle to the triage inbox below.

escalation mailbox, kaweg-kahif: druwyn.sordor@nelvroworks.corp

Subject: Shared lab arrangements with Norvik Instruments

Hi Facilities team,

From Monday, our materials lab on Level 2 will be shared with the Norvik Instruments group next door under the new co-tenancy agreement. Their staff will use the east entrance and must sign the shared register at the front desk each visit. Bench allocations are posted inside. Please make sure cleaning is scheduled around their Tuesday sessions. Their people will access the lab using the shared door code below.

door code, hahop-bawif: bdg-B-76

Visitors to the Bramleigh House roof terrace must be escorted by a staff member at all times, and escorts should be aware that the terrace door has a recurring latch fault that causes it to jam in humid weather. Facilities desk staff should check the door's operation each morning and log any sticking in the Ostler maintenance register. Do not prop the door open, as this disables the alarm contact. If the door jams with visitors on the terrace, staff can release it using the override keypad with the code below.

staff pass of baweg-bawep = bdg-AIU-1